<span id="mktg5"></span>

<i id="mktg5"><meter id="mktg5"></meter></i>

        <label id="mktg5"><meter id="mktg5"></meter></label>
        最新文章專題視頻專題問答1問答10問答100問答1000問答2000關鍵字專題1關鍵字專題50關鍵字專題500關鍵字專題1500TAG最新視頻文章推薦1 推薦3 推薦5 推薦7 推薦9 推薦11 推薦13 推薦15 推薦17 推薦19 推薦21 推薦23 推薦25 推薦27 推薦29 推薦31 推薦33 推薦35 推薦37視頻文章20視頻文章30視頻文章40視頻文章50視頻文章60 視頻文章70視頻文章80視頻文章90視頻文章100視頻文章120視頻文章140 視頻2關鍵字專題關鍵字專題tag2tag3文章專題文章專題2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章專題3
        問答文章1 問答文章501 問答文章1001 問答文章1501 問答文章2001 問答文章2501 問答文章3001 問答文章3501 問答文章4001 問答文章4501 問答文章5001 問答文章5501 問答文章6001 問答文章6501 問答文章7001 問答文章7501 問答文章8001 問答文章8501 問答文章9001 問答文章9501
        當前位置: 首頁 - 科技 - 知識百科 - 正文

        M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八)

        來源:懂視網 責編:小采 時間:2020-11-27 22:35:28
        文檔

        M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八)

        M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八): MVC新聞網站建立,完成詳情頁面的制作。 詳情就是點擊詳情后彈出一個div,所以需要現在boby里面先建立一個div <div id=detailDiv> <table> <tr> <td>標題:</td> <td><input
        推薦度:
        導讀M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八): MVC新聞網站建立,完成詳情頁面的制作。 詳情就是點擊詳情后彈出一個div,所以需要現在boby里面先建立一個div <div id=detailDiv> <table> <tr> <td>標題:</td> <td><input

         MVC新聞網站建立,完成詳情頁面的制作。

        詳情就是點擊詳情后彈出一個div,所以需要現在boby里面先建立一個div

        <div id="detailDiv">
         <table>
         <tr>
         <td>標題:</td>
         <td><input class="easyui-textbox" style="width:250px;height:32px" id="title"/></td>
         </tr>
         <tr>
         <td>作者:</td>
         <td><input class="easyui-textbox" style="width: 250px; height: 32px" id="author" /></td>
         </tr>
         <tr>
         <td>發布日期:</td>
         <td><input class="easyui-textbox" style="width: 250px; height: 32px" id="subDateTime" /></td>
         </tr>
         <tr>
         <td>內容:</td>
         <td><input class="easyui-textbox" data-options="multiline:true" style="width: 400px; height: 250px" id="Msg" /></td>
         </tr>
         </table>
         </div>

        這個div是需要隱藏的,當點擊詳情再彈出來。(隱藏語句需要放在頁面加載的函數中)

        //設置詳細框為不可見
        $("#detailDiv").css("display", "none");
        

        在上一篇的datagrid里面我給詳情的超鏈接添加了一個   onclick="showDetail('+row.Id+')"  事件    row.Id就是拿到點擊的新聞Id

        現在就需要完善這個方法

         //顯示新聞詳情
         function showDetail(index) {
         //彈出div
         $("#detailDiv").css("display", "block");
         $.post("/NewInfo/ShowModelById", { id: index }, function (data) {
         
         $("#title").textbox("setValue", data.Title);
         $("#author").textbox("setValue", data.Author);
         $("#subDateTime").textbox("setValue", ChangeDateFormat(data.SubDateTime));
         $("#Msg").textbox("setValue", data.Msg);
         });
         //彈出dialog
         $("#detailDiv").dialog({
         title: "新聞詳情",
         modal: true,
         width: 500,
         height: 500,
         
         });
         }
        

        同樣的這里要根據Id查詢新聞信息

        在DAL層的NewInfoDal中

        /// <summary>
         /// 根據id查詢出記錄
         /// </summary>
         /// <param name="id"></param>
         /// <returns></returns>
         public NewInfo GetEntityModel(int id)
         {
         string sql = "select * from T_News where Id=@Id";
         DataTable da = SqlHelper.ExcuteDataTable(sql, CommandType.Text, new SqlParameter("@Id", id));
         NewInfo newInfo = null;
         if (da.Rows.Count > 0)
         {
         newInfo = new NewInfo();
         LoadEntity(da.Rows[0], newInfo);
         }
         return newInfo;
        
         }
        
        

        在BLL層的NewInfoServices中

         /// <summary>
         /// 根據id查詢記錄
         /// </summary>
         /// <param name="id"></param>
         /// <returns></returns>
         public NewInfo GetEntityModel(int id)
         {
         return NewInfoDal.GetEntityModel(id);
         }
        

        最后在NewInfo控制器下建立ShowModelById方法

         /// <summary>
         /// 根據id查詢記錄
         /// </summary>
         /// <returns></returns>
         public ActionResult ShowModelById()
         {
         int id = int.Parse(Request["id"]);
         NewInfo model = NewInfoBll.GetEntityModel(id);
         return Json(model, JsonRequestBehavior.AllowGet);
         }
        

        聲明:本網頁內容旨在傳播知識,若有侵權等問題請及時與本網聯系,我們將在第一時間刪除處理。TEL:177 7030 7066 E-MAIL:11247931@qq.com

        文檔

        M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八)

        MVC+EasyUI+三層新聞網站建立 詳情頁面制作方法(八): MVC新聞網站建立,完成詳情頁面的制作。 詳情就是點擊詳情后彈出一個div,所以需要現在boby里面先建立一個div <div id=detailDiv> <table> <tr> <td>標題:</td> <td><input
        推薦度:
        標簽: 建立 詳情 頁面
        • 熱門焦點

        最新推薦

        猜你喜歡

        熱門推薦

        專題
        Top
        主站蜘蛛池模板: 亚洲精品无码久久久久APP| 亚洲人成网站在线观看播放动漫| 美女黄网站人色视频免费| 午夜寂寞在线一级观看免费| 国产成人精品日本亚洲专一区| 最近中文字幕无吗免费高清 | 中文字幕精品亚洲无线码一区| 免费播放美女一级毛片| 免费欧洲美女牲交视频| 成年免费大片黄在线观看com| 国产成人亚洲综合| 免费成人在线视频观看| 久久青青草原亚洲av无码app | 一级黄色片免费观看| 国产成人A人亚洲精品无码| 日本视频免费高清一本18| 亚洲美女免费视频| 日日AV拍夜夜添久久免费| 国产偷国产偷亚洲高清人| 国产成人综合亚洲亚洲国产第一页 | 亚洲制服中文字幕第一区| 女人18毛片特级一级免费视频| 久久亚洲精品11p| 国产日产亚洲系列| 成年人免费的视频| 日韩毛片一区视频免费| 亚洲av无码一区二区三区不卡| a毛片基地免费全部视频| 日本免费精品一区二区三区| 亚洲AV无码AV男人的天堂| 又黄又爽又成人免费视频| 日韩在线视精品在亚洲| 亚洲国产精品久久久久婷婷软件| 女人被免费视频网站| 两个人看的www免费| 国产精品亚洲片夜色在线| 亚洲中文字幕丝袜制服一区| 日韩在线免费视频| 国产视频精品免费视频| 色天使亚洲综合在线观看| 久久精品国产亚洲Aⅴ香蕉|